Key Features to Prioritize in Men's Work Boots
When shopping for men's work boots, focus on these essentials: Safety toes are crucial. Steel toes offer robust protection against falling objects, while composite options are lighter and non-conductive. Look for ASTM-rated boots to guarantee they meet industry standards. Next, consider outsole grip—deep treads prevent slips on oily or wet surfaces. For those in harsher environments, water-resistant or insulated boots add year-round comfort. Comfort should never be overlooked either. Cushioned insoles and breathable linings reduce fatigue over long shifts. Brands like Timberland and Carhartt specialize in work boots that master this balance. And remember, size matters. Always try on boots with the socks you'd wear to work, as a secure fit enhances safety.
Types of Men's Work Boots for Every Task
Not all work boots for men are identical. For heavy-duty work, opt for rugged steel-toe boots that withstand constant abuse. If you need electrical hazard resistance, composite-toe versions are safer choices. Weatherproof designs excel outdoors, keeping feet dry in rain or snow—perfect for jobs like roofing or logging. Meanwhile, lighter hiking-style boots suit active roles where mobility is key. And for budget-conscious pros, economical options don't sacrifice safety. Whatever your job, pairing the right boot with regular care—cleaning mud off soles and conditioning leather—can triple their lifespan.
